If you’re ready to dish some money, there are beach wheelchair rentals in Nassau inside Atlantis resort.  There is a company called a Cardinal Mobility, comes up easily in google searches.  I called and reserved a beach wheelchair for this September.  It’s $75/day.  They may deliver to other resorts/hotels, but we are just there for the day.  I also booked wheelchair accessible transportation privately instead of taking a chance on a public wheelchair taxi van being available.  My daughter is 20 and cannot transfer in and out of taxis, also the w/c doesn’t fold.  So booked transportation with Betty Fox at Majestic tours.  The cost for private transportation is highway robbery but we’re going to have a beach day!
